ABILENE – Sam Houston State hits the road for just the third time this season and first in Southland Conference play, visiting Abilene Christian for a three-game set beginning Friday at 6 p.m.
The Bearkats have spent 23 of their first 25 games at home and ran off 14 victories in 15 outings before dropping three of their last four. Despite the recent results, Sam Houston has flexed its muscle in league action. The squad has won 11-straight league games dating to May 8, 2016, and as many straight three-game league series, dating to March 18-20 a season ago.
The weekend visit will begin 13 of 16 games away from Don Sanders Stadium. The Kats will visit Texas on Tuesday before returning home next weekend for three games against Nicholls.

BEST START IN SOUTHLAND HISTORY
Sam Houston's 6-0 start in Southland Conference play is the best in program history. Since joining the Southland for the 1988 season, the Kats had begun the conference slate with a 5-1 record four separate times coming in 1989, 1993, 2000 and 2009.
The Bearkats swept Lamar and A&M-Corpus Christi to begin the season and are hitting .350 through six league games including a .451 on base percentage. On the mound, the Bearkats have posted a 2.50 ERA, limiting the Cardinals and Islanders to a .246 batting average.
INSIDE THE MATCHUP VS. ABILENE CHRISTIAN
Sam Houston and Abilene Christian meet for the 40th time in the history of both programs on Friday with the Bearkats owning a 32-7 advantage including 8-2 mark over the last 10 meetings. Despite the lopsided win-loss total, five of the last 10 matchups have been decided by two runs or fewer.
A season ago, Sam Houston took all three games against the Wildcats at Don Sanders Stadium, running the squad's win streak to seven consecutive games.
While Bearkat hitting was largely held in check against ACU a season ago, Sam Houston pitching was dominant, posting a 1.16 ERA in the three games. Among those who started against ACU a season ago, the Kats return starters Heath Donica and Riley Gossett along with eight everyday starters.
